WebBy the turn of the century, Chicago was the third-largest Czech city in the world, after Prague and Vienna. In addition to their local concentration, Chicago Czechs lived at the center of a network of Midwestern Czech communities, including significant populations in Ohio, Iowa, Wisconsin, Nebraska, Minnesota, and Missouri. WebNew Prague is a city in Le Sueur and Scott counties in the U.S. state of Minnesota. The population was 7,321 at the 2010 census.
